SOURce<Ch>:POWer<Pt>:CORRection[:ACQuire] PORT | GENerator | CONVerter |
A1 | A2 | A3 | A4 | ESRC1 | ESRC2, <source_pt>
Selects the port for the source power calibration, starts and applies it.
The source power calibration(s) to be performed can be selected using
SOURce:POWer:CORRection:COLLect:FLATness ON|OFF (flatness calibration) and
SOURce:POWer:CORRection:COLLect:RRECeicver ON|OFF (reference receiver calibration).
In converter mode a flatness calibration can only be performed for converters with electronic attenuator
(R&S ZVA-ZxxxE) and with SOURce<Ch>:POWer<Pt>:CONVerter:TRANsfer:DESCription set to
ELECtronic. A reference receiver calibration, on the other hand, can always be performed.
The command cannot be used unless a power meter is connected via GPIB bus, USB or LAN
interface and configured in the External Power Meters dialog.

*RST; SOUR:POW:CORR:COLL:VER 0
Disable the verification sweep to speed up the source power calibration
procedure.
SOUR:POW:CORR:OSO:STAT OFF
To improve the accuracy, switch off all other sources during the calibration
sweep.
SOUR:POWer:CORR:COLL:METH RRAF; COLL:PMR 2
Enable fast power correction with two power meter readings.
SOUR:POW:CORR:NRE 2; COLL:AVER:NTOL 0.5
Increase the number of readings and reduce the power tolerance to improve the
accuracy.
SOURce:POW:CORR:COLL:CFAC 0.9
Reduce the correction factor to 0.9.
SOUR:POW:CORR:ACQ PORT,1
